## Deployment

Quillhost deploys via the standard Bramblewood pipeline. Note: we once leaked file descriptors under connection churn; the watchdog sidecar now samples fd counts every 30s and restarts the pod above threshold. Keep the sidecar enabled in all environments until the upstream pool fix lands. The watchdog runs with this configuration.

service settings:
[druix]
host = druix.zemvargrid.example
user = druix_svc
database = druix_prod

Quick note for sync: the string-extraction script for Larkspindle now walks the new template folders too, so if translators suddenly see ~300 extra strings, that's expected, not a regression. Run it from repo root or the relative paths break — yes, still. Output goes to the catalog folder and gets auto-committed by the bot; don't hand-edit those files or the next run clobbers you. If counts look wildly off, diff against the last clean extraction, whose run token appears just below.

session token of kahog-bahif = htk9_f63daec35

## Building Access — Spares Room (Hullbrook Annex)

Contractors: the spare hardware room is down the east corridor on the ground floor, third door on the left. Sign in at the front desk first and grab a visitor lanyard. Anything you take out, jot it in the blue logbook — yes, even the little stuff. The door self-locks, so don't wedge it. To get in, punch in the code below.

staff pass of hagug-taguf = bdg-HJ-9

Please cascade the following to your branch managers with care. Effective next quarter, we will stop accepting new orders for the Parlane appliance series. Existing stock may be sold through, but no replenishment will be issued after the cut-off. Warranty service continues for the full contractual period; spares will route through the Hartveil depot. Branch managers should prepare customer scripts using the attached guidance and avoid speculation about successor products. The confidential summary of the related business plans appears below.

internal memo for kadug-tawep: The northern region missed its Wenvan quota by 27.3 percent last quarter. Soroxox Holdings plans to lower the Aldix list price by 8.2 percent in November. The steering committee signed off on a budget of $264.1 million for Project Briix. The renewal with Quenethax Freight closes at $65.6 million a year, 21.0 percent below the last contract.